LIST OF 60 POLICE OFFICERS WHOSE PROMOTION HAS BEEN REVOKED.

The long-brewing rivalry between the National Police Service Commission (NPSC) and police chief Japhet Koome eventually came to a head on Tuesday, June 6.

This came after the NPSC openly criticised Koome for the illegal, irregular, and improper promotion of more than 500 senior officers. The commission issued a blunt news release in which it said Koome lacked the legal power to promote the officers and said any service member who attempted to enact the suggested modifications “would be personally held liable”.

The impasse is likely to leave the police force uncertain about whether the changes will be implemented, and if they are, it may also cause uncertainty about who will now be reporting to whom.
